The Features That Make Tablets Special

When it comes to tablets, one of the first things that catches the eye is their sleek design. Most tablets are lightweight and slim, making them easy to carry around. Unlike bulky laptops that can weigh you down during your commute or travel, a tablet can fit comfortably in your backpack or even a large purse. The touch screen interface is another key feature; it allows for an intuitive user experience that many find more engaging than traditional keyboard-and-mouse setups.

Another significant feature is the versatility in operating systems. You’ll find popular choices like Apple’s iOS on iPads and Google’s Android on various devices from different manufacturers such as Samsung or Lenovo. This diversity means users have plenty of options when it comes to choosing a tablet that suits their needs best—whether they’re looking for advanced graphics for gaming or robust productivity tools for work.

In addition to software diversity, hardware capabilities have also come a long way. Modern tablets often include high-resolution displays with vibrant colors and excellent viewing angles, making them perfect for streaming videos or playing games. Many models now support stylus pens too—take Apple’s Apple Pencil or Samsung’s S Pen—which enhance creativity by allowing users to draw directly on the screen with precision.

Functionality: More Than Just Entertainment

While many people think of tablets primarily as devices for consuming content—like watching movies or scrolling through social media—they’re increasingly being used for productive tasks as well. With powerful apps available for word processing, spreadsheets, graphic design, and video editing, they’ve evolved into capable workstations.

This shift towards productivity is evident in educational settings where tablets are being utilized more frequently in classrooms across the globe. Students benefit from interactive learning experiences through educational apps designed specifically for tablets. For example, math applications offer problem-solving games while science apps provide interactive simulations that deepen understanding beyond textbook methods.

Furthermore, the rise of remote working due to recent global events has spurred on tablet adoption among professionals seeking flexibility without sacrificing performance. Applications like Microsoft Office Suite have been optimized for tablet use; coupled with external keyboards available through Bluetooth connections or integrated into cases makes these devices suitable alternatives to laptops.

The Future Trends: What Lies Ahead?

The future of tablets looks promising with several exciting trends already emerging on the horizon. One notable trend is 5G connectivity becoming standard in many new models soon hitting the market. This enhancement will allow users faster internet speeds than ever before—not just at home but also while on-the-go—making streaming high-definition content seamless.

Another noteworthy trend involves artificial intelligence (AI) integration within operating systems which could further improve user experience significantly over time by personalizing interactions based on usage patterns or preferences indicated by machine learning algorithms

. This could result in tailored suggestions ranging from recommended apps down to customized reminders based upon individual schedules!

Additionally—but not limited solely—to improvements regarding hardware configurations: foldable screens represent yet another advancement set to redefine how we view form factors! Imagine having a compact device that expands effortlessly into something larger when needed! Manufacturers like Samsung are already experimenting with these technologies and initial feedback indicates great promise moving forward!
